What Are Fascias?
Fascias are horizontal boards that are installed at the edge of a roof. These boards play a necessary function in securing the rafters from wetness, insects, and other ecological components. Furthermore, they act as a significant support structure for the rain gutters. Available in numerous products, including wood, PVC, or composite products, fascias can affect a home's general appearance.

Kinds Of Fascia Materials
When considering fascias replacement, it's vital to choose the best product. Here are some typically used products in addition to their advantages and disadvantages.

Preparation fascia replacement is crucial for guaranteeing that the procedure is seamless and efficient. Below are necessary actions normally associated with the replacement:
Step 1: Inspection
An extensive assessment of existing fascias is needed to evaluate the level of damage and figure out the very best materials for replacement.
Action 2: Removal
Old fascias need to be carefully eliminated to prevent damage to the underlying roof structure. Ensure the seamless gutters are eliminated together with the fascias.
Step 3: Repair
Any damage discovered below the fascia board, such as rot to the rafters or sheathing, should be repaired before proceeding.
Step 4: Installation
The brand-new fascia is installed, carrying the rain gutters and supplying a cohesive appearance along the Roofline Experts.
Step 5: Finishing Touches
As soon as the fascias are secured, final touches like painting or sealing may be included.
Frequently asked questions1. How often should fascias be examined?
It's recommended to examine fascias a minimum of as soon as a year, particularly after serious weather condition occasions.
2. Can I change fascias myself?
While DIY is possible, fascia replacement can be complicated and might need expert tools and abilities. It's frequently advised to work with an expert.
3. What is the typical cost for fascia replacement?
Costs can vary commonly based on products and labor, normally ranging from ₤ 1,000 to ₤ 3,000. Always get several estimates for the best offer.
4. For how long does fascia replacement take?
A common fascia replacement project might draw from one day to a week, depending upon the size and condition of the roof.
5. Can brand-new fascias be painted?
Yes! New wood fascias can be painted to match your home, while vinyl and aluminum options generally come in different pre-finished colors.
